Jennifer Lopez and Steven Tyler are new American Idol judges

Ryan Seacrest announces new panel at press conference

Jennifer Lopez and Aerosmith star Steven Tyler have been unveiled as the new American Idol judges.

The pair will join Randy Jackson on the panel of the hit US show. 

The announcement was made at a press conference in LA by host Ryan Seacrest.

Jennifer, 41, will reportedly be paid $12million (£7.7m).

'We're looking for the next Michael Jackson,' she says.

Simon Cowell, 50, Ellen DeGeneres, 52, and Kara DioGuardi, 39, quit the show earlier this year.

American Idol will return to US TV in January 2011.
